Where Does American Conservatism Go Now?

With the Republican's defeat in America's 2008 national elections, many on the American Right are asking themselves "What do we do now? Where do we go from here? What happens next?"

Thanks to our colleague at The Western Confucian, there is a good answer to all three...towards Distributism.

He refers to a talk by Allan C. Carlson, author and friend of Distributism within the branch of the American Right called "paleoconservatism". Originally given at Yale University in November of 2008, the talk is deep and thorough and deserves to be read. And then acted upon.

Known as "Learning From Conservative History: Main Trails . . . and Less-Traveled Paths", it can be accessed HERE.
